About Kompania Piwowarska

Kompania Piwowarska (KP) operates three breweries with rich heritage: Tyskie Browary Książęce (founded in 1629), Dojlidy Brewery in Białystok (1768), and Lech Browary Wielkopolski in Poznań (1895). These particular breweries are the ones that brew the beer that is most willingly selected by Poles, for instance: Żubr, Tyskie, Lech, Książęce, Dębowe and Redds. Since its establishment, Kompania Piwowarska has been launching products that change the Polish beer market. The Company is known not only for its high beer quality, but also for its CSR policies.

Business Challenges

For such a large enterprise as Kompania Piwowarska, exchange of commercial documents may be extremely time consuming. Its Executive Board knew that a company cooperating with all the major retail chains in Poland may gain a lot from optimisation of processes related to workflow. Although the cost of printing and sending one document is no more than a few zlotys, when this amount is multiplied by tens of thousands of documents, it becomes very significant.

Kompania Piwowarska has decided to take a radical step – to give up on a majority of paper documents, including all documents printed via traditional channels. It is the first enterprise in the brewing industry to implement an EDI system on such a scale. Considering the environmental aspects – which are part of KP’s focus – the implementation of electronic data interchange was just a matter of time. The next step was to select an appropriate provider.

Solution

The platform that Comarch offered fully satisfied KP. With its high capacity (99.8% of documents processed in less than 30 seconds), 50,000 users in 40 countries and connections with 450 commercial networks, it allowed all the detailed requirements specified in the extensive implementation strategy of the solution to be met. Relying on Comarch’s experience in EDI systems, Kompania Piwowarska now exchanges data with 17 leading retail networks in Poland.


Additionally, it was important for the client that Comarch handles over 80 messages. Currently, the Comarch solution supports all types of documents used at Kompania Piwowarska, including:

  • standard invoices and their corrections
  • collective corrective invoices
  • distribution invoices
  • corrections of distribution invoices
  • debit notes
  • credit notes
  • orders
  • dispatch advices
  • order confirmations
  • evidence of delivery receipts
  • transfer advices
  • notification of returns

Dedicated previews of each type of document are another important element of the system. Logging into his account,
an employee of Kompania Piwowarska gains access to document templates developed especially for him. Comarch
and KP cooperated closely to personalise messages sent via B2B Network system.
